I guess the issue is with the link to site.css that is in harmony/
site.
I have not been able to devise a nice way to preview either, so I just
change the site.vsl file to point to my location of the .css file
temporarily. Then I roll back to the original location that works
remotely.
This will be a problem the first time someone accidentally commits it
and publishes it.
Maybe the solution now is to remove any path, and we just drop
site.css in every source directory
If you decide to follow my way, go to line 266 in file
xdocs/stylesheets/site.vsl and edit the path to site.css
<link rel="Stylesheet" type="text/css" href="/harmony/site.css"/>
To make the link work for all the pages in different subdirectories,
specify an absolute path.
Remember to regenerate your site to update all docs in /docs
subfolder.
This does not look like a graceful solution, but I don't know what to
else to do.
